ByteCompress

Search Tools

Search for a tool by name

How to Shrink File Size by Converting CSV to Excel

·3 분 소요·Anıl Soylu

Understanding File Size Differences Between CSV and Excel

CSV files are plain text files that store data in a simple, comma-separated format. This simplicity keeps CSV files extremely lightweight, often under 100 KB for datasets with thousands of rows. However, CSV lacks support for advanced features like formulas, styling, or multiple sheets.

Excel files (XLSX), on the other hand, are compressed ZIP archives containing XML data and support rich formatting, formulas, and multiple sheets. This added functionality usually results in larger file sizes, sometimes 2 to 5 times bigger than equivalent CSV files.

Balancing Size and Quality in CSV to Excel Conversion

When you convert CSV to Excel using a CSV to Excel Converter, the file size increases due to embedded metadata and formatting capabilities. For example, a 500 KB CSV can convert into a 1.2 MB Excel file with default options enabled.

To optimize size-quality balance, limit unnecessary formatting and avoid embedding large images or objects. You can also compress the XLSX file further with Excel’s built-in compression, reducing size by 10-15% without quality loss.

Why File Format Choice Impacts Web Performance

Web applications that load data from files benefit greatly from smaller file sizes. CSV’s minimal size allows faster loading and parsing in browsers or server-side scripts. However, CSV lacks support for complex data structures, which may require multiple requests or client-side processing.

Excel files support richer data but their larger size can slow down page load times and increase bandwidth usage. Converting CSV to Excel is ideal when you need advanced features for offline analysis or printing, but for web data exchange, CSV remains more efficient.

Step-by-Step: Using a CSV to Excel Converter

  1. Upload your CSV file, which typically ranges from 50 KB to 5 MB depending on data volume.
  2. Choose conversion settings to customize output—disable unnecessary formatting to minimize size.
  3. Start the conversion process; the tool creates an XLSX file that supports formulas and multi-sheet workbooks.
  4. Download and review the Excel file size; compare it with original CSV to ensure acceptable size increase.

Real-World Use Cases for CSV to Excel Conversion

Designers and Analysts: Need formatted, multi-sheet reports that CSV cannot provide. Excel’s rich features justify larger file sizes.

Photographers and Archivists: Use Excel to catalog metadata with sorting and filtering, balancing file size and usability.

Students and Office Workers: Convert CSV data exports into Excel for easy editing and printing, accepting a modest file size increase for added convenience.

File Size and Feature Comparison: CSV vs Excel (XLSX)

Criteria CSV Excel (XLSX)
Average File Size for 10,000 Rows 150 KB 450 KB - 700 KB
Supports Multiple Sheets No Yes
Supports Formulas and Formatting No Yes
Compression Efficiency None (plain text) ZIP-based compression (~15%)
Ideal Use Case Web data exchange, lightweight storage Reporting, complex data manipulation

FAQ

Does converting CSV to Excel always increase file size?

Yes, converting CSV to Excel usually increases file size because Excel files include metadata, formatting, and support for multiple sheets. This added functionality results in files that are typically 2 to 5 times larger than the original CSV.

Can I reduce Excel file size after conversion?

You can reduce Excel file size by limiting formatting, removing unused sheets, and using Excel's built-in compression. These steps can decrease file size by up to 15% without compromising data quality.

When should I choose CSV over Excel for file storage?

Choose CSV when file size and simplicity are priorities, especially for web applications or when exchanging data between different systems. CSV files load faster and require less bandwidth but lack advanced features.

Does converting CSV to Excel affect data quality?

The conversion maintains data quality since CSV stores raw data without formatting. Excel adds features but does not degrade the underlying data. Always verify formatting and formulas after conversion.

관련 도구

관련 게시물